Ian Bailey has threatened to sue Netflix ahead of its upcoming series about the murder of Sophie Toscan du Plantier. It’s reported that Ian has written to the streaming giant demanding that his interview regarding the murder of Sophie be removed from the show.
A strongly worded letter was yesterday received by Netflix, as well as Lightbox media the company that made the series, from Ian.
The former journalist said in the letter that he will take legal action if his demands are not met. The series in question, Sophie: A Murder in West Cork, is due to begin streaming on Netflix Wednesday, June 30.
This news comes after the du Plantier family successfully removed its own interviews from Jim Sheridan’s series on the case.
